Previous National Lotteries Fee (NLC) board chairperson Alfred Nevhutanda asked the Condition Stability Company (SSA) in December 2018 to investigate the leaking of documents that exposed lottery corruption.
The NLC’s corporation secretary at some time mentioned media reports she stated had been according to “stolen” information within an affidavit to the SSA.
The SSA did look into. It uncovered the knowledge was not a subject of state safety and the “prevalence of alleged corruption and irregularities” gave “enough motive” for that media to show it.
A whole new board and administration has due to the fact taken about the NLC and To date have taken measures to finish corruption in the establishment.
A Point out Security Agency (SSA) investigation observed which the “prevalence” of alleged corruption and irregularities involving the NLC and its beneficiaries “supplied ample motive” for exposure through the media.
The probe into intended “facts protection breaches and sabotage of NLC functions” was undertaken right after then-NLC board chairperson Alfred Nevhutanda wrote for the SSA in December 2018 requesting it to investigate.

Nevhutanda questioned the SSA to investigate the job of NLC staff members inside the alleged leaking of data, and Nene, in her affidavit recognized unique media and reviews that she claimed included these leaks.
Within the letter outlining its results, the SSA instructed the NLC that whilst shielding point out information was “a legal essential targeted at preserving the sovereignty and integrity of the point out” this only placed on properly categorized data.
Although it didn't say so instantly, the SSA results implied that the allegedly leaked info didn't drop into this category.
Significantly, the SSA built it obvious that the need to guard state information and facts “will not prevent any particular person from blowing the whistle on corruption or irregular or illegal activity”.
The SSA investigation observed which the NLC details involved with the alleged breach was “delicate and privileged in mother nature, although not classified with regards to the prescripts with the Minimum amount Information Security Requirements (Skip)”.
“The leakage in the pertinent sensitive Formal NLC information and facts into the media won't pose a menace to national stability,” the SSA claimed, incorporating that the impression in the breaches was reputational.
The SSA report discovered “no proof of a factual and incriminating character against any on the suspected NLC workers which could be recognized from the knowledge and details interrogated”.
Furthermore, it mentioned that “the prevalence of alleged corruption and irregularities throughout the NLC and at its beneficiaries does offer sufficient motive to own these types of uncovered in the media”.
Conspiracy claims
In 2020, Nevhutanda told MPs throughout a session of Parliament’s trade, business and Competitiveness portfolio committee that there was “a conspiracy” through which details “stolen” in the NLC was despatched on the US, the place he claimed it was remaining offered to fund a smear marketing campaign in opposition to the NLC.
He was repeating similar statements he experienced Formerly built in Parliament, which incorporated advert hominem assaults on GroundUp and this reporter but was mindful not to call possibly.
“I arrived here In this particular August dwelling final yr and documented to honourable customers that specifics of our beneficiaries has been stolen and set in a single condition in the united states,” he advised MPs.
“We named about the State Security Company to come back consider the matter because we have been receiving studies that our data is generating funds for media platforms and journalists,” he explained. “There's been converse, obviously from one source, just one media, that spoke much about proactive-funding,” Nevhutanda claimed (referring to GroundUp), but failed to tell MPs that the SSA investigation had been accomplished Practically a yr earlier.
Proactive funding was at the center of your looting from the lottery. It side-stepped the normal grant approach. The NLC could by itself detect a project to fund and appoint a non-earnings organisation to oversee it.
Just after Nevhutanda 1st explained to Parliament in 2018 that he experienced requested the SSA to research the supposed breach, the South African Countrywide Editors Forum issued a statement indicating that his remarks reflected “an extremely unsafe Mindset wherever the media is getting blamed for that NLC’s inherent issues”.
“Rather then investigating why hundreds of thousands can't be accounted for, the NLC has as a substitute made an effort to Forged question to the integrity of your journalists associated and it has requested the SSA to investigate their resources.”
Proactive jobs built top secret
Stability flaws determined inside the NLC grant funding method throughout the SSA’s investigation, surface to are actually utilised as an excuse by the NLC to get rid of all proactive-funded projects from its central grants technique.
“In or about 21 December 2019, the classification of all Professional-actively funding tasks was heightened to ‘top secret’ and tasks ended up faraway from the grant funding system and taken care of manually beneath the custody of [Tsietsi Maselwa] the NLC’s [then] Deputy Facts Office, Executive Supervisor Lawful in order to safeguard [the] info,” Nene stated in her affidavit.
“There was plenty of internal dialogue, with many forwards and backwards, about what to do to plug the alleged leaks”, a resource, who was inside of a senior placement on the NLC at the time, instructed GroundUp. “Ultimately, the choice was taken to remove the many proactive assignments from the technique and Restrict access to a handful of people today”.
Some in that handful of people ended up implicated in corruption.
Maselwa, who resigned from the NLC numerous yrs back, continues to be implicated in corruption involving lottery money. He acquired R4.3-million from lottery money allocated to construct a library and museum sophisticated in Kuruman (see Taung Cultural Audio and Arts Expo) which he utilised to create a residence in an upmarket gated development in Pretoria. The assets is among various compensated for with lottery resources which were frozen once the Asset Forfeiture Device received a preservation buy in December 2022.
The politically-linked Nevhutanda, who was appointed since the NLC board chairperson by former President Jacob Zuma in 2009 and was close to high-ups in the ANC Management, former NLC former Commissioner Thabang Mampane, and ex-Main working officer Phillemon Letwaba, have all been implicated within the corruption which confused the NLC on their watch.
Also implicated are previous board members William Huma, who resigned just after he was confronted with evidence of how he experienced profited from corrupt lottery grants, and Muthuhadini Madzivhandila, that has since died.
Each time a new administration, such as the whole board and government, took over on the NLC in late 2022 and early 2023, they found out a “chaotic mess” inside the documentation regarding proactive funding, much of which was paper-primarily based. Essential paperwork ended up missing. Information held for safekeeping by document storage organization Metrofile had been signed out and in no way returned.
The NLC was capable of Recuperate copies of some ตา ว จ หวย files from its Mimecast e-mail archiving process and also the laptops of their assistants and assist staff.

In his 1 December 2018 letter, addressed to then SSA Minister Dipuo Letsatsi-Duba, Nevhutanda wrote: “The NLC has mentioned with grave concern feasible details safety breaches as well as the unauthorised use and/or dissemination of confidential info attained on account of undertaking official capabilities while in the Commission by NLC workforce. The functions are intended to undermine the integrity with the Commission when disrupting the powerful capabilities [in the NLC] and causing insurmountable reputational damage into the Commission since the custodian of private information entrusted to it by its beneficiaries.”
His request to the SSA to research was supported within an affidavit by suspended NLC enterprise secretary, Nomphumelelo Nene.
Nene is presently going through a disciplinary inquiry immediately after she was unsuccessful in lawful action to set aside findings of irregular expenditure on her view.
The purpose of her affidavit, Nene stated, was “to document the occasions which transpired relating to information stability breaches with the National Lotteries Fee”.
She detailed several news studies which she claimed were being the outcomes of these “breaches” (see at the end of this informative article).
Nene mentioned that a whistle-blower approached the NLC alleging that one among its personnel, Sello Qhino, experienced “delivered her labeled NLC Details and persistently inspired her to offer the data to GroundUp”.
Qhino, who blew the whistle on the number of dodgy lottery-funded initiatives in Kuruman immediately after tries to raise The problem internally were overlooked, was subsequently fired.
Referring to an 18 November 2018 posting while in the Every day Dispatch concerning the misappropriation of Lottery cash, Nene reported which the NLC identified then suspended Zintle Rungqu. She was an staff from the NLC’s East London office, who was the partner along with the mom of whistleblower Mzukise Makatse’s three little ones.
Rungqu and Makatse believe Rungqu was punished since Makatse blew the whistle. She was suspended and billed internally, While using the NLC paying out R470,000 on lawyers to represent it, but was observed not guilty and allowed to return to operate.
“The typical Consider these posts is the fact [they include] labeled info concerning proactive funding tasks,” Nene explained in her affidavit.
When Runqu was suspended, Makatse moved out with the family house to take the warmth off her and his small children. Facing homelessness, he moved into an office within an empty factory belonging to an acquaintance.
Both equally Makatse and Qhino are participating in an NLC reparation procedure meant to recognise the harm some people experienced in the arms in the NLC. Apologies and, occasionally, economic payment are expected.
“Some men and women were being truly influenced pretty negatively by this … This is actually unpleasant,” NLC Commissioner Jodi Scholtz instructed the Day by day Maverick last year.
“I met a few these folks. It was just so heart-wrenching that their full life are turned the wrong way up,” mentioned Scholtz.
Amongst those she achieved have been Qhino and Makatse.
Protected System essential for whistleblowers
The SSA identified the absence at some time of a correct channel for whistleblowers to report corruption led them to show towards the media.
“Failure to possess a focused anti-corruption channel will lead to workforce presenting this sort of conditions outside of the NLC,” the SSA mentioned in its results.
“Specified the magnitude of corruption in point out establishments, it continues to be essential that it ensures that the NLC complies with all safety prescripts and that its concentrate is on ensuring that illegal and irregular perform is sufficiently mitigated in opposition to and by making certain an satisfactory channel for whistle-blowers to report untoward conduct without remaining intimidated.”
It proposed the NLC establish a “Safe and sound channel” for employees to deliver information on any “untoward exercise” that will not reduce or discourage personnel from blowing the whistle. A whistle-blowers plan, determined by the Shielded Disclosures Act 25 of 2000, is often a need.”
